Mental health treatment is an important aspect of the treatment of drug & alcohol abuse disorders, because a significantly large number of individuals with an addiction disorder also suffer with a co-occurring mental health issue. The need for dual diagnosis treatment has become more and more evident over the last few years, and many rehabilitation centers in Waynesboro also offer dual diagnosis rehabilitation as part of a wider range of services over and above traditional and more progressive treatment for addiction.
In many instances, mental health treatment starts with the initial diagnosis of an individual's disorder, especially when addiction is present. Often, the client doesn't even realize they have an undiagnosed anxiety disorder or are struggling with depression until it is discovered in a mental health physician's office or treatment facility. Once diagnosed, corrective steps can be completed to help the person become mentally stable, and this may involve the use of various psychotherapies, counseling, and possibly medication administration or cessation of medication. In many cases however, people suffering with a dual diagnosis are attempting to self-medicate with drugs and alcohol or perhaps misusing their medications. In these cases, rehab staff and mental health professionals can review medication records and propose actions which can be put forth to do away with the need for medication. Patients can be safely weaned off of medications which are doing more harm than good, or those which they are inclined to abuse.
